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

extension: request less permissions #97

Open
karlicoss opened this issue May 21, 2020 · 0 comments
Open

extension: request less permissions #97

karlicoss opened this issue May 21, 2020 · 0 comments
Labels
frontend Related to browser extension security Security/privacy critical things
Projects

Comments

@karlicoss
Copy link
Owner

karlicoss commented May 21, 2020

See https://github.com/karlicoss/promnesia/blob/master/doc/PRIVACY.org#extension-permissions

Few permissions could be opt-in instead of default, that would (in theory) make the extension more secure and speed up chrome web store approval.

In https://github.com/karlicoss/grasp there are some examples of dynamic permissions.

@karlicoss karlicoss added security Security/privacy critical things ui Related to browser UI labels May 21, 2020
@karlicoss karlicoss changed the title depend on less extension permissions extension: requrest less permissions May 21, 2020
@karlicoss karlicoss pinned this issue May 25, 2020
@karlicoss karlicoss changed the title extension: requrest less permissions extension: request less permissions May 28, 2020
@karlicoss karlicoss added this to Low priority in board Nov 20, 2020
@karlicoss karlicoss added frontend Related to browser extension and removed ui Related to browser UI labels Dec 30, 2022
karlicoss added a commit that referenced this issue Jan 25, 2023
…when we have host permissions

also add more context/comments about permissions we use and why we need them

related: #97
@karlicoss karlicoss unpinned this issue Jan 25, 2023
karlicoss added a commit that referenced this issue Jan 25, 2023
…when we have host permissions

also add more context/comments about permissions we use and why we need them

related: #97
karlicoss added a commit that referenced this issue Jan 25, 2023
…when we have host permissions

also add more context/comments about permissions we use and why we need them

related: #97
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
frontend Related to browser extension security Security/privacy critical things
Projects
board
Low priority
Development

No branches or pull requests

1 participant